If so, think about signing up for the Summer Court Webinar Series in June, July, August, and September. The following courts will be participating.

Santa Clara Superior Court will be focusing on local rules, updates, the Court’s process changes, E-filing rules and procedures.

El Dorado Superior Court will focus on judicial updates, the court’s new case management system, new website and new public portal updates, fax filing (Court online filing) and remote appearances (CRC 3.672).

San Diego Superior Court will focus on local rules, updates, the Court’s process changes, E-filing rules and procedures.

USDC – Southern District Court will focus on attorneys upgrading their individual PACER account, Migrating to NextGen CM/ECF Version 1.7 in the Summer of 2022, and top ten reminders for successful E-filing.

Los Angeles Superior Court will on local rules, updates, the Court’s process changes, E-filing rules and procedures.

Placer County Superior Court on local rules, updates, the Court’s process changes, E-filing rules and procedures.

USDC Central District Court and Sacramento Superior Court will be providing the topic information shortly.
